Department of Transportation Awarded a Contract to ATKINSREALIS USA INC. for $198,931.67
Signed on
11/25/2025, 12:00 AM
ATKINSREALIS USA INC. Government Contract #6982AF26F00012N
ATKINSREALIS USA INC. was awarded a contract with the United States Government for $198,931.67. The contract was awarded by the agency office 6982AF CENTRAL FEDERAL LANDS DIVISI, which is a division with the Federal Highway Administration within the Department of Transportation.
Summary of Award
The recipient of the federal contract is Atkinsrealis USA Inc., a foreign-owned business providing engineering services. The contract, funded by the Department of Transportation's Federal Highway Administration, is for scoping to final design improvements on ND Minuteman missile access roads, with a total value of $198,931.67. Notable transactions include a subsequent transaction amount of $20,920.89 and the use of cost or pricing data in the contract.
